Node.js | util.types.isBigInt64Array() Method

Last Updated : 28 Apr, 2025

The util.types.isBigInt64Array() method is an inbuilt application programming interface of the util module which is used to type check for BigInt64Array in the node.js. 

Syntax:

util.types.isBigInt64Array( value )

Parameters: This method accepts single parameter as mentioned above and described below:

  • value: It is a required parameter and of any datatype.

Return Value: It returns a boolean value i.e. TRUE if the value is a BigInt64Array, FALSE otherwise.
